About Melbourne

Hidden laneways explode with street art and the world’s finest flat whites, then open onto a coastline where the Twelve Apostles stand sentinel against the Southern Ocean. You’ll taste your way through Melbourne’s multicultural suburbs, sip Yarra Valley Pinot Noir among the vines, and watch Little Penguins waddle ashore at dusk on Phillip Island.

From Tullamarine there is no airport train. Take the SkyBus coach to Southern Cross Station or a rideshare; the trip is 20-30 minutes in normal traffic, up to 45 in heavy traffic. Check in, then set your feet inside the Free Tram Zone. Melbourne's winter days are short, so plan light for a first evening.

Getting there

No rail link from Melbourne Airport. Official coach is SkyBus to Southern Cross Station, roughly every 10 minutes, 24/7; airport-sanctioned rideshare (uberX, UberBLACK, Ola, Didi, GoCatch) carries a small airport charge; taxis from designated ranks only.

We can arrange this
Timing

SkyBus runs Melbourne Airport to Southern Cross in about 30 minutes, up to around 40 in heavy traffic. Count back from your departure on your last day so the return leaves the same margin.

Sun

A mid-year trip is Melbourne winter with short daylight; get the exact sunset time for your dates from the Geoscience Australia sunrise/sunset calculator before you plan an outdoor first evening.

ga.gov.au
Local tip

Trams inside the Free Tram Zone are free and need no Myki, but the moment you leave it or board any train or bus you need a valid Myki — buy or top up at 7-Eleven, Flinders Street or Southern Cross, machines, or the PTV app.

The tourist mistake

Do not accept a taxi offer made away from a designated rank at the airport, and do not go looking for an airport train — there isn't one.

The National Gallery of Victoria is free at both sites — NGV International on St Kilda Road and the Ian Potter Centre at Federation Square. ACMI at Fed Square is also free for its permanent moving-image exhibition. Melbourne weather turns fast, so keep these indoor options as a wet-weather anchor.

Cost

NGV general entry is free at both sites; special exhibitions such as Winter Masterpieces can require timed tickets that sell out, so pre-book those online.

ngv.vic.gov.au
Opening hours

NGV and ACMI both open daily 10am-5pm; State Library Victoria daily 10am-6pm, entry free, no booking.

We can arrange this
What to skip

Do not queue for the State Library Dome's upper balconies — Levels 5 and 6 are closed; the reading room floor and Swanston Street entrance remain open.

slv.vic.gov.au
Local tip

Melbourne weather is famously changeable — four seasons in one day — so keep the free galleries as a flexible indoor anchor if rain sets in.

We can arrange this
The tourist mistake

Do not pay assuming the NGV charges general admission; it is free — save your budget for a ticketed special exhibition if one is running during your dates.

ngv.vic.gov.au

The single biggest day out: a dawn-to-evening coach run west to the Twelve Apostles and back. Nothing else stacks on this day.

Your Day
Early Morning· 07:00-21:00

The Twelve Apostles sit 275km west, about a 4 to 4.5-hour drive each way along the coast road. The coach day runs 12-13 hours, dawn to evening. Confirm your pickup point and time with the operator, and plan nothing else. Pace yourself: this is the trip's biggest time cost.

Duration

A genuine full day: the Twelve Apostles are 275 km west of Melbourne, about a 4-hour drive each way, and a coach day typically runs 12 to 13 hours dawn to evening. Do not stack another activity on this day.

We can arrange this
Booking

Book the coach tour in advance online and confirm the exact CBD pickup point and time directly with the operator — pickups are described as selected CBD locations or by nomination at booking.

Swimming

Rip currents are the main hazard for all swimmers on this coast and can sweep even strong swimmers out to sea. Swim only where safe and heed all signage; the beach below the Apostles via Gibson Steps is not accessible in all tide and ocean conditions.

gov.uk
Local tip

Verify the road's live status via VicEmergency/VicTraffic close to travel — the coast road is weather-exposed and has had storm, flood and landslip closures, and is under staged upgrade works.

gov.uk
The tourist mistake

Do not treat the Great Ocean Road as a quick half-day; it is a 500km-plus round trip and the single biggest day out of the CBD.

A slower recovery day after the coast: Queen Victoria Market in the morning, then Chinatown for lunch or dinner.

Your Day
Morning· 07:00-12:00

Queen Victoria Market trades from 6am and is business-as-usual despite renewal works. It sits at the northern edge of the Free Tram Zone. Go in the morning for produce and street food, then walk south into the CBD. Note it is closed Monday and Wednesday.

Opening hours

Queen Victoria Market trades Tue, Thu, Fri 6am-3pm; Sat 6am-4pm; Sun 9am-4pm; closed Monday and Wednesday. Specialty shopping opens at 9am on market days, while fresh food and produce trade from the 6am opening.

We can arrange this
Local tip

The market sits inside the Free Tram Zone's northern edge, so you can reach it by free tram and walk back into the CBD without a Myki.

The tourist mistake

Do not turn up on a Monday or Wednesday expecting the market to be trading in the daytime — it is closed those days.

A comfortable full-day coach trip to the Yarra Valley wine region, about an hour each way, with tastings paced to the day.

Your Day
Morning· 09:00-17:00

The Yarra Valley wine region is about an hour each way by road, so this is a full but comfortable day. Coach tours pick up from central Melbourne mid-morning and return mid-afternoon to early evening. Confirm your pickup with the operator. Pace tastings across the day.

Duration

The Yarra Valley is about an hour each way by road, making this a comfortable full day, shorter than the Great Ocean Road day. Pickups from central Melbourne are typically mid-morning with a mid-afternoon to early-evening return.

Booking

Book in advance online and confirm the exact CBD pickup point and time directly with the tour operator; the package's tour may use a different operator than the representative ones surveyed in research.

We can arrange this
Note

Tour inclusions vary: some budget Yarra tours leave lunch to you while others include it, so confirm exactly what each covers line-by-line before booking.

Local tip

Australian venues are legally bound by Responsible Service of Alcohol law and staff can and do refuse further service to intoxicated patrons — pace your tastings across the day.

We can arrange this
The tourist mistake

Do not assume lunch is covered on every wine tour — check whether your tour is bring-your-own picnic or lunch-inclusive before you go, so you are not caught without food mid-day.

A final CBD day: the Royal Botanic Gardens in the morning, Melbourne Skydeck for the view, and a last long lunch.

Your Day
Morning· 07:30-12:00

Go to the Royal Botanic Gardens in the morning — entry is free. There is a temporary 3pm early close Wednesday to Sunday from 11 June to 2 August 2026 and during school holidays, so an afternoon garden walk may not work. Cafes are open early for a last proper coffee.

Opening hours

Standard hours 7.30am-5.30pm, but a temporary early close at 3pm applies Wed-Sun from 11 June to 2 August 2026, every day during school holidays, and Tue 28 July 2026. Go in the morning.

rbg.vic.gov.au
Cost

Entry to the Royal Botanic Gardens is free except for ticketed special events; no guide required.

rbg.vic.gov.au
Local tip

If your dates fall in the 11 June to 2 August window, don't plan a late-afternoon garden walk — the gardens close at 3pm on Wed-Sun, so make it a morning.

rbg.vic.gov.au
The tourist mistake

Do not assume the gardens stay open to the standard 5.30pm during winter; check the temporary early-close dates before you go.

A final CBD morning if your flight allows, then the transfer back to Melbourne Airport.

Your Day
Morning· Before departure

Count back from your departure and leave the same margin as your arrival: the airport is 20-30 minutes away in normal traffic, up to 45 in heavy. Take SkyBus from Southern Cross or a rideshare. If you spent AUD300-plus at a single retailer, you can claim the GST refund at the airport on the way out.

Getting there

Take SkyBus from Southern Cross Station or an airport-sanctioned rideshare. Allow 20-30 minutes in normal traffic, up to about 45 in heavy traffic — count back from your departure and leave the same margin as on arrival.

We can arrange this
Money

You may be able to claim a GST refund (TRS) on purchases of AUD300 or more from a single retailer, claimed at the airport on departure.

Local tip

SkyBus runs 24/7 roughly every 10 minutes, so the coach fits an early-morning or a late-night departure alike; top up or hold a valid Myki only if you plan any train or bus leg first.

The tourist mistake

Do not head to the airport expecting a train or a street-hailed taxi; use SkyBus, a rideshare, or a taxi from a designated rank only.
